I love the Jitterbug Smartphone. In my area the carrier provides a larger service network. I only use certain features  when need like on a long trip . I can change the amount of minutes, data  as needed and not have a big bill each month. I needed a larger screen. A friend really tried to force me to purchase a smaller smartphone from consumer cellular. She has issues with the service network and dropped calls and has gone over her plan limits each month.   I noticed that she has trouble reading her emails and texting. The Jitterbug has big numbers and very easy to make a call. I will be making a week long trip and increased my minutes etc and had a bigger bill this month but will resume the regular bill of $24 .
